您现在的位置是:网站首页> 编程资料编程资料
font和line-height之CSS代码书写顺序不同,导致显示效果不一样_经验交流_
2023-05-25
339人已围观
简介 font和line-height之CSS代码书写顺序不同,导致显示效果不一样_经验交流_
无意中发现,针对同一HTML标记,在CSS中同时应用了font和line-height属性时,就得小心了,这二者的书写顺序不一样,会导致显示效果不同。
即:
>>> 如果先写font,再写line-height,显示效果正常
>>> 如果先写line-height,再写font,则line-height定义的效果会丢失,在IE、Firefox、Opera下都出现这种BUG
具体效果请看以下代码:
原文:http://www.cnlei.org/blog/article.asp?id=343
注:看了枫岩的留言,去查了下CSS帮助文档
引用
对font的定义参数必须按照如下的排列顺序。每个参数仅允许有一个值。忽略的将使用其参数对应的独立属性的默认值:
font : font-style || font-variant || font-weight || font-size || line-height || font-family
例子:p { font: italic small-caps 600 12pts/18pts 宋体; }
作者:ztu http://www.dnew.cn/post/217.htm#topreply
即:
>>> 如果先写font,再写line-height,显示效果正常
>>> 如果先写line-height,再写font,则line-height定义的效果会丢失,在IE、Firefox、Opera下都出现这种BUG
具体效果请看以下代码:
h1:
IECN.Net - 专注Web技术,体验开发乐趣!
IECN.Net - 专注Web技术,体验开发乐趣!
div:
IECN.Net - 专注Web技术,体验开发乐趣!
IECN.Net - 专注Web技术,体验开发乐趣!
原文:http://www.cnlei.org/blog/article.asp?id=343
注:看了枫岩的留言,去查了下CSS帮助文档
引用
对font的定义参数必须按照如下的排列顺序。每个参数仅允许有一个值。忽略的将使用其参数对应的独立属性的默认值:
font : font-style || font-variant || font-weight || font-size || line-height || font-family
例子:p { font: italic small-caps 600 12pts/18pts 宋体; }
作者:ztu http://www.dnew.cn/post/217.htm#topreply
您可能感兴趣的文章:
相关内容
- CSS优化2-(常用CSS缩写语法总结)_经验交流_
- 关于margin-left的示例代码_经验交流_
- 多中语言实现判断客户访问用得是那个域名 然后转到对应的目录_经验交流_
- css——之三行三列等高布局图文教程_经验交流_
- 仿客齐集首页导航条DIV+CSS+JS [代码实例]_经验交流_
- 把 CDATA 中的内容(有可能是不规范的Html代码)以Html方式展现出来。_经验交流_
- 用css实现的灰度/原色连接效果_经验交流_
- HTML下在IE浏览器中的专有条件注释讲解_经验交流_
- CSS控制文本自动换行的问题_经验交流_
- 实用的利用 CSS + <em>标签 来完成一个三角形的制作_经验交流_
